I noticed today that the server is not enforcing item lvl restrictions anymore. Was this change intentional? Just want to say that it greatly impacts low-lvl area balance. For example: i just started an new toon, and could run around at lvl 2 with 45+ ac, 15+ ab and a lot of dmg reduction.
Don't think this adds to the gaming experience (and therefore think it was mistakenly changed).
Also, someone recently mentioned the server didn't enforce legal characters, but haven't verified that myself (wouldn't even know how to be frank).

No this is not intensional but I think the way the server is configured to start at the moment.
Grey, can you double check the settings and make sure the same settings are used that the pre EE version was running, from the top of my head the specific ones should be:
Difficulty : D&D hardcore rules
Enforce Legal Characters : enabled Item Level Restrictions : enabled

Something to consider. A Wemic RDD going full STR or a Brownie taking as much DEX as possible would fail the ELC validation?
Because they can start with 25 STR/DEX, respectively.
